The Position
Global Drug Discovery (GDD) is engaged in accelerating the path of novel cardiometabolic therapies for clinical development within Novo Nordisk. A main focus is discovery and evaluation of novel targets that can modulate cardiometabolic disease and advance the projects to deliver to the Novo Nordisk pipeline. The therapeutic area (TA) teams collaborate closely with the teams in GDD and Novo Nordisk sites around the globe. The TA will drive a high level of scientific innovation in the scientific and therapy area of diabetes and obesity to assure the key and scientific topics and areas are being pursued to support Novo Nordisk's Global Drug Discovery (GDD) aspirations.
The Principal Scientist will, through external innovation, provide scientific leadership in the identification and validation of new drug targets, advancing novel therapies and developing technologies to accelerate drug research. This will be achieved by functioning as a subject matter expert that provides strategic guidance to both internal and external project teams.
This position has responsibility for managing one external project independently and assisting more experienced team members with their projects, as well as providing scientific input as a disease-area expert.

Essential Functions

  • Assume project oversight roles on drug programs run in external alliances and arising from external discovery efforts.
  • Conduct due diligence and ensure scientific drive and value generation of external collaborations, in support of the strategy of the therapeutic area.
  • Contribute subject matter expertise to develop the external research agenda
  • Maintain a deep understanding of theoretical knowledge and a connection to the external scientific community across Diabetes and Obesity fields
  • Drives key external collaborations independently with organizational impact
  • Share responsibility for target progression and external pipeline support across GDD
  • Apply and integrate new technology, including AI & ML capabilities
  • Challenge the scientific rationale, hypothesis and result interpretation of ongoing projects
  • Communicate the scientific strategy effectively to the key members of research committees, peers as well as key collaborators.


Qualifications

  • A PhD in relevant field is required.
  • Minimum of 10+ years' relevant experience in early drug discovery, including target discovery and validation in Obesity and Diabetes.
  • Demonstrated experience in providing technical & strategic understanding in Obesity and Diabetes
  • Demonstrated experience in working in close collaboration with in vivo and in vitro teams.
  • Strong project management experience and drug discovery skills to drive projects.
  • Experience in driving innovation through the application of state-of-the-art tools and technologies.
  • Demonstrates excellent verbal and written communication skills.
  • High level of personal integrity and confidentiality.
  • Excellent in establishing trustful relationships, and cross-cultural understanding to manage diverse stakeholders.
  • Good collaboration and negotiation skills. A strong team player that brings people along through a supportive, engaged, and creative way of working.
  • Flexibility, resiliency, and the ability to work in a fast-paced, team-oriented environment are required.
